Michael Mayer News

Michael Mayer Remains Stuck in Backup Role for Week 16

Friday, December 19, 11:58 PM

Las Vegas Raiders tight end Michael Mayer remains off the fantasy radar ahead of Week 16 against the Houston Texans. Mayer was productive during his short stint as the team's starting tight end earlier this season, but he fell off the fantasy radar when superstar tight end Brock Bowers returned to the mix mid-year. Mayer has dealt with his own injury problems, too, as the 24-year-old was sidelined for Weeks 13 and 14. In his return to action last week, he played just 19% of the offensive snaps and wasn't targeted in Vegas' Kenny Pickett-led offense. Geno Smith will return as the Raiders' starting quarterback this upcoming Sunday, but that shouldn't change Mayer's fantasy outlook much. He is averaging just 2.0 catches, 15.3 yards, and zero touchdowns in games where Bowers is active.

Mason Taylor News

Mason Taylor to Return in Week 17

Friday, December 19, 11:57 AM

ESPN's Rich Cimini reports that New York Jets tight end Mason Taylor (neck) is expected to return for Week 17's home matchup with the New England Patriots. The 21-year-old has been labeled as a non-participant at practice ever since injuring his neck during New York's 34-10 loss to the Dolphins in Week 14. It's unfortunate news for Taylor, who has been decent in his first season despite a mostly dysfunctional offense around him. With the rookie missing another contest, teammate Jeremy Ruckert will assume duties as Jets' TE1, and Jelani Woods, Andrew Beck, and Stone Smartt will mix in behind him. As it stands, Ruckert shouldn't be considered for fantasy, even in a decent outing with the hosting New Orleans Saints.
